By Stephen Astley
The castle-style designs and picturesque landscape fantasies of Robert Adam are a much negelected aspect of his work. These paintings and sketches give a vivid scense of the beauty and allure of the landscapes and architecturally by which Adam was romantically fascinated, and which he recreated in some of his most significant commissions - or else on paper.
Stephen Astley is Curator of Drawings at Sir John Soane's Museum.

This book presents an overview of the restoration Venice has undergone in the last two hundred years. It is a mistake to think that Venice has been preserved in aspic. A great deal changed after the Fall of the Republic in 1797, and continues to change. Having read this book, you will never look upon Venice’s streets, houses and canals in the same way again. More
